Purpose-built for heavy-duty applications, this 304 stainless steel stock sheet offers exceptional durability and corrosion resistance. Measuring 0.746 inches thick, 37 inches in length, and 24 inches in width, it provides ample material for extensive surface preparation and finishing operations. The austenitic 304 grade, known for its excellent formability and weldability, makes it ideal for custom fabrication of jigs, fixtures, and large-scale polishing surfaces in industries ranging from automotive to metal fabrication and marine applications.

| Tensile Strength | 75,000 psi (515 MPa) |
| Yield Strength | 30,000 psi (205 MPa) |
| Elongation in 2 in. | 40% min |
| Hardness | Rockwell B95 max |
| Carbon (C) | 0.08% max |
| Chromium (Cr) | 18.0 - 20.0% |
| Nickel (Ni) | 8.0 - 10.5% |
| Manganese (Mn) | 2.00% max |
